Output 3b526247dbd1468db1ab35bb94d8ecc3e6adac861915c66349ffed3e3a7b4f88:0

value
631886
script pubkey
OP_0 OP_PUSHBYTES_20 ba8835d0b21e2ca1ec74a24d47545ca90dab22c5
address
bc1qh2yrt59jrck2rmr55fx5w4zu4yx6kgk9v8fj40
transaction
3b526247dbd1468db1ab35bb94d8ecc3e6adac861915c66349ffed3e3a7b4f88